Gau, R.J., R. Mulders, T. Lamb, and L. Gunn.  2001. Cougars (Puma concolor) in the Northwest Territories and Wood Buffalo National Park.  Arctic 54:185-187.

 Abstract

Extralimital reports of cougars (Puma concolor) at the northern limits of their range are rare.  We documented at least 21 individual occurrences of cougars from the Northwest Territories and the Wood Buffalo National Park area between the years 1983 and 2000.  Our evidence suggests at a minimum, transient cougars are regular visitors to northern Alberta and the Northwest Territories.
